Man Dives Head-First into Open Car Window

2011_10_31_jump_car.jpg A scene from a stoner comedy played out on the West side Friday afternoon. 21-year-old Charles Farris was recklessly driving his Dodge Durango (is there any other operate a Durango?) when he ran a red light near Division Street and Pulaski Road, hit a car, spun out and hit a fence.

Farris then jumped out of his car, ran down the street and, with police in pursuit, jumped into the open window of another vehicle and landed face-first in the lap of the driver. (The driver of the car Farris hit suffered a cracked rib.)

Police pepper sprayed and arrested Farris and charged him with, among other counts, aggravated driving while intoxicated, including resisting an officer, driving on a suspended license and reckless driving. He was already free on bond on a September charge of aggravated driving while intoxicated and tested positive for PCP and marijuana. Farris was ordered held on $50,000 bond yesterday.
